Institutional Repository
| 模型检验工具FPTAChecker的设计与实现 | |
| 刘春明 | |
| 2006-06-08 | |
| 学位授予单位 | 中国科学院软件研究所 |
| 学位 | 博士 |
| 学位授予地点 | 软件研究所 |
| 关键词 | 模型检验 实时系统 |
| 摘要 | 本文介绍了一种新型时间自动机模型——有限精度时间自动机。它介于离散时间自动机和连续时间自动机之间,可以描述异步系统并进行相关性质的验证。所谓“有限精度”,是指有限精度时间自动机的状态中仅记录时钟的整数值和小数值的相对大小。 FPTAChecker是一个应用于实时系统模型检验的工具,它基于有限精度时间自动机模型,可以检验可达性、安全性等性质。论文给出了FPTAChecker框架设计方案,该方案具有一定的开放性和可扩展性。 本文着重介绍了检验器的实现,设计了一系列数据结构和算法,用以表示模型、约束、状态、时钟以及状态空间。提出了时钟序的偏序矩阵(POM)表示法,该方法用时钟序的偏序信息来代替全序信息,省去了耗时的标准化操作。基于POM的时钟操作算法具有线性复杂度,且可以充分利用高效的位运算。 本文还提出了若干优化措施。其中,活动时钟信息缓存通过一个缓存表保存所有状态的活动时钟信息,使系统的时间和空间性能都有所提高;延迟序列压缩存储可以极大的压缩状态空间;ESDS结构可以降低状态空间展开过程的时间和空间消耗;状态散列表和状态的索引存储可以提高状态查找和添加的效率。 最后,论文给出了系统测试结果和实例研究,并指出了后续研究及性能优化的方向。 |
| 页数 | 72 |
| 语种 | 中文 |
| 内容类型 | 学位论文 |
| URI标识 | http://ir.iscas.ac.cn/handle/311060/7346 |
| 专题 | 中科院软件所_中科院软件所 |
| 推荐引用方式 GB/T 7714 | 刘春明. 模型检验工具FPTAChecker的设计与实现[D]. 软件研究所. 中国科学院软件研究所,2006. |
| 条目包含的文件 | ||||||
| 文件名称/大小 | 文献类型 | 版本类型 | 开放类型 | 使用许可 | ||
| 10001_20022801500372(4013KB) | 限制开放 | -- | 请求全文 | |||
| 个性服务 |
| 推荐该条目 |
| 保存到收藏夹 |
| 查看访问统计 |
| 导出为Endnote文件 |
| 谷歌学术 |
| 谷歌学术中相似的文章 |
| [刘春明]的文章 |
| 百度学术 |
| 百度学术中相似的文章 |
| [刘春明]的文章 |
| 必应学术 |
| 必应学术中相似的文章 |
| [刘春明]的文章 |
| 相关权益政策 |
| 暂无数据 |
| 收藏/分享 |
除非特别说明,本系统中所有内容都受版权保护,并保留所有权利。
修改评论